Materials and Durability

A wide range of high-quality materials are used in constructing King and Queen seats. These materials include leather, vinyl, and other synthetic options. The choice of material directly affects the seat’s durability and longevity. Leather seats, for example, are known for their resilience and long lifespan, requiring less maintenance over time. Vinyl seats, while often more affordable, may not be as resistant to wear and tear.

Other materials offer a balance between cost and durability. Ultimately, the selection depends on the rider’s budget and desired level of durability.

Seat Layout Configurations

Understanding different configurations helps riders select the seat that best suits their needs and riding style. Several configurations are possible, each with its own distinct advantages.

  • Standard King and Queen Configuration: This configuration offers a traditional, two-seat layout, typically with a slightly elevated position for the passenger. The standard setup prioritizes comfort and support for both the rider and passenger, providing a stable and secure ride. Suitable for touring and daily commutes, it prioritizes a balance between comfort and practicality.
  • Wide and Low Configuration: This design maximizes comfort and ease of entry/exit for the passenger. The wider base also increases stability, which is especially helpful on bumpy roads. This layout is great for larger riders or those who prefer a more relaxed, supportive seating position.
  • High-Back Configuration: This layout incorporates a taller back section, offering greater support for the rider’s back and upper body. The added support is beneficial for long rides, reducing fatigue and improving overall comfort, particularly for riders who prefer a more upright posture.

Rider Body Types and Suitability

Different body types respond differently to seat designs. Understanding these differences helps in selecting a seat that aligns with individual preferences and needs.

Rider Body Type Seat Suitability
Tall and Lean Riders: Seats with a slightly elevated position for the passenger and a high-back configuration, which helps maintain an upright posture and prevents fatigue.
Short and Stocky Riders: Seats with a lower profile and a wider base, which promotes a more comfortable and stable riding position.
Large Riders: Wide and low configurations or seats with extensive cushioning and support are generally preferable to accommodate their weight and bulk.
